JWT doesn't specialize in Maximas, they specialize in Nissans. The Maxima is an afterthought to them. Call them up sometime and tell them you have a Maxima, they really don't want to talk to you.

JWT makes the only cam available for the Maxima and nobody can prove it works because nobody has dynoed it.

Their ECU's only work on 95-96.

And their intake is the same as everyone else's.

So JWT most definitely does not specialize in Maximas. Hell, my shop has developed more stuff for the Maxima than JWT, and it's not even our main focus.

ECU upgrade

i have just got my ECU back from JET and it was definitely worth the money. my car had stillen intake, y-pipe, cat back, underdrive pulley and ignition upgrade. but the ecu made the biggest difference. it gave me more low end power and made my power curve much more level, it pulls strong all the way to redline. JET is about 300 dollars. i've had people say that jwt is a better chip but that was not from a person that used it themselves, and the jwt chip is about 600 dollars. if anyone knows more about JET vs. JWT ecu upgrades please let me know.
